Ordinals
beta
Address bc1p5dv3fhea9pw7n6gjseugm6pvemrefuzjyts8xhjkmm8cjqrsw8dsvfkqqh
sat balance
577990
outputs
257ec1425897521f9fab47ffc04d975b39c89f5e775636c250eaeccf79e44a5f:1